Best Practices

  1. Ever wonder what the traffic counts are in your district or community?  A free way to access the latest traffic studies by the NJDOT is found online at the Traffic Count Stations webpage. Use this information for your pedestrian safety and placemaking plans, but also as a proxy for some of the market potential for your districts and their businesses. Some of the studies break vehicle types down by class, so you can compare passenger, public transit, and truck usage to help make policy decisions based on your vision for that area.

Featured Grants & Support

  1. Want to Complete Your Streets? Take a look at this valuable technical assistance resource from Sustainable Jersey and the Voorhees Transportation Center at Rutgers that any community from Bergen, Essex, Hudson, Hunterdon, Middlesex, Monmouth, Morris, Ocean, Passaic, Somerset, Sussex, Union, and Warren County may apply. But anyone across the state can take advantage of the Complete Streets Demonstration Library, run by the NJTPA. Put your ideas for safer and better looking streets and intersections into action with this free toolkit… and then use the results to move towards more permanent enhancements, if possible.

 

  1. Commercial Cannabis Capital! NJ’s Cannabis Seed Equity Grant Program run by the NJEDA will provide up to 48 awardees with a grant of $150,000 and no-cost technical assistance, with applications reviewed on a rolling basis. Applicants must meet the New Jersey Cannabis Regulatory Commission's criteria for social equity and have obtained a conditional license. A free eligibility assessment tool can help any business/individual determine whether to apply. The full webinar goes over all of the details.

 

  1. NJ Historic Tax Credits for Building Rehab and Renovation! Also through the NJEDA, these funds can underwrite up to 45% of a historic project’s construction costs and relevant soft costs. To be eligible, a project must include rehabilitation of a structure that has been previously identified as historic by either the National or New Jersey Register of Historic Places (see this searchable map), the Pinelands Commission, or a fall under a Certified Local Government. Use the eligibility tool to clarify if there are steps to taken or if the property is already good to go. Applications are due on February 29, 2024.

 

 

NJBAC Can Work With All the Businesses in Your Community

We are here for your communities’ and districts’ businesses. NJBAC offers free online chat and telephone (800-537-7397) assistance in English and Spanish to any business in NJ – any size, any location, and any type. Our team can advocate for businesses, concierge them to funding and technical solutions, help them find locations for growth or developing export markets, guide them to navigating the commercial cannabis sector, and much more.
